XML Copy Editor features and specs

  • Open Source
    XML Copy Editor is open source, which means it is available for free and allows users to modify and distribute the software according to their needs.
  • Validation
    It offers validation support for XML against DTDs and XML schemas, ensuring that the XML documents are properly structured and error-free.
  • User-Friendly Interface
    The editor provides a straightforward and easy-to-navigate interface, which is ideal for beginners and experienced users alike.
  • Cross-Platform Compatibility
    XML Copy Editor is compatible with multiple operating systems including Windows and Linux, offering versatility to users across different platforms.
  • XSLT Support
    It includes support for XSLT, allowing transformations of XML documents into other formats.
